NE46 1QB lies on Argyle Terrace in Hexham. NE46 1QB is located in the Hexham East electoral ward, within the unitary authority of Northumberland and the English Parliamentary constituency of Hexham.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S North East and North Cumbria ICB - 00L and the police force is Northumbria. This postcode has been in use since January 1980.
